Accessing the foundation consumer account in Linux is a elementary process for system directors and customers who require elevated privileges to carry out administrative duties, handle the system, or troubleshoot points. The basis consumer, also known as the superuser, possesses the best degree of authority throughout the system and might execute any command with out restrictions. Gaining root entry permits for the modification of system configurations, set up and removing of software program, consumer administration, and resolving system-level points.
The significance of understanding how one can entry the foundation consumer account lies in its necessity for performing important system administration duties, resembling:
- Putting in, updating, and eradicating software program packages
- Creating and managing consumer accounts and teams
- Configuring community settings and firewall guidelines
- Troubleshooting and resolving system errors and crashes
- Performing system backups and upkeep duties
To entry the foundation consumer account in Linux, you need to use the next strategies:
- Utilizing the “sudo” command: It is a widespread technique that permits you to run instructions with root privileges with out having to log in as root. To make use of sudo, merely sort “sudo” adopted by the command you wish to execute. For instance, to put in a software program bundle utilizing sudo, you’d sort: “` sudo apt set up package-name “`
- Logging in as root: This technique requires you to know the foundation consumer’s password. To log in as root, sort “su” adopted by the foundation consumer’s password. After getting entered the right password, you may be logged in as root.
It is necessary to notice that accessing the foundation consumer account comes with nice accountability. With root privileges, you may have the facility to make vital modifications to the system, and any errors you make can have critical penalties. Subsequently, it is essential to train warning and solely carry out duties that you simply absolutely perceive.
1. sudo
Within the context of “How To Entry Root In Linux”, sudo is a vital command that empowers customers with the power to execute instructions with root privileges with out having to log in as the foundation consumer. That is notably helpful for system directors and customers who require elevated privileges to carry out administrative duties, handle the system, or troubleshoot points.
-
Administrative Duties
sudo permits customers to carry out administrative duties that require root privileges, resembling putting in and eradicating software program, creating and managing consumer accounts, and modifying system configurations. Through the use of sudo, customers can perform these duties with out having to change to the foundation consumer account, which boosts safety and reduces the danger of unintentional system modifications.
-
Safety
sudo offers a further layer of safety by permitting customers to run particular instructions with root privileges with out granting them full root entry. This helps to mitigate the danger of unauthorized entry and potential harm to the system, as customers can solely execute the instructions which might be explicitly licensed by way of sudo.
-
Logging and Auditing
sudo instructions are logged by default, offering a document of who ran which instructions and when. This logging functionality enhances accountability and facilitates auditing, permitting system directors to trace and assessment administrative actions for safety and compliance functions.
-
Flexibility and Customization
sudo provides flexibility and customization choices by enabling system directors to configure which customers or teams are allowed to run particular instructions with root privileges. This granular management permits for tailor-made entry privileges based mostly on job duties and reduces the danger of unauthorized command execution.
In abstract, sudo performs a significant position in “How To Entry Root In Linux” by offering a safe and versatile mechanism for customers to execute instructions with root privileges. Its emphasis on safety, logging, and customization makes it an indispensable device for system administration and upkeep duties in Linux environments.
2. su
Within the context of “How To Entry Root In Linux”, su stands for “substitute consumer” and is a strong command that permits customers to change to a different consumer’s account, together with the foundation consumer. That is notably helpful for system directors and customers who require elevated privileges to carry out administrative duties, handle the system, or troubleshoot points.
su performs an important position in “How To Entry Root In Linux” as a result of it offers a direct technique to log in as the foundation consumer. Through the use of su adopted by the foundation consumer’s password, customers can achieve full root privileges and execute any command with out restrictions. That is important for performing system-level duties that require the best degree of authority, resembling modifying important system configurations, putting in and eradicating software program packages, and managing consumer accounts.
The sensible significance of understanding the connection between ” su” and “How To Entry Root In Linux” lies in its significance for system administration and upkeep. System directors depend on su to carry out their each day duties, resembling putting in software program updates, creating and managing consumer accounts, and troubleshooting system errors. With no correct understanding of how one can use su, system directors would face vital challenges in finishing up their duties successfully.
In abstract, ” su” is a vital part of “How To Entry Root In Linux” because it offers a direct and highly effective technique for customers to change to the foundation consumer account and achieve full root privileges. This understanding is essential for system directors and customers who require elevated privileges to carry out administrative duties, handle the system, or troubleshoot points in Linux environments.
3. Password
Within the context of “How To Entry Root In Linux”, understanding the connection between “Password” and “How To Entry Root In Linux” is paramount, because it underpins the elemental idea of consumer authentication and system safety. A password serves as an important safeguard, defending delicate info and stopping unauthorized entry to the foundation consumer account, which possesses the best degree of privileges throughout the system.
To delve deeper into this connection, it’s important to acknowledge the importance of passwords within the general safety framework of Linux programs. When a consumer makes an attempt to entry the foundation consumer account, both straight by way of the “su” command or not directly through administrative instructions like “sudo”, the system prompts for a password. This password serves as a gatekeeper, making certain that solely licensed people with legitimate credentials can achieve elevated privileges and carry out important system duties.
The sensible significance of understanding the position of “Password” in “How To Entry Root In Linux” lies in its direct influence on system safety and integrity. By implementing sturdy password insurance policies, system directors can mitigate the danger of unauthorized entry and potential safety breaches. Advanced passwords, , are among the many greatest practices employed to boost password safety and shield in opposition to brute-force assaults or password guessing.
In abstract, the connection between “Password” and “How To Entry Root In Linux” is inextricably linked to the core ideas of consumer authentication and system safety. Passwords act as the primary line of protection, safeguarding the integrity of the system and making certain that solely licensed customers can carry out administrative duties. Understanding the significance of sturdy password practices is important for sustaining a safe Linux surroundings.
4. Warning
Within the context of “How To Entry Root In Linux”, understanding the connection between ” Warning” and “How To Entry Root In Linux” is paramount, because it encapsulates the important precept of exercising prudence and accountability when working with elevated privileges. Accessing the foundation consumer account in Linux grants immense energy to change the system’s core configurations and carry out delicate duties. Subsequently, it’s crucial to method root entry with the utmost warning to keep away from inadvertently compromising the system’s integrity or information.
The sensible significance of ” Warning” in “How To Entry Root In Linux” lies in its direct influence on system stability and safety. With out exercising due warning, customers could unknowingly execute instructions that would result in information loss, system crashes, or safety vulnerabilities. As an example, operating instructions with out absolutely understanding their potential penalties may end up in unintended system modifications, corrupted information, and even full system failure. Equally, utilizing the foundation account for on a regular basis duties or granting root privileges to unauthorized customers poses vital safety dangers, rising the probability of unauthorized entry, malware infections, or system compromise.
To mitigate these dangers, it’s important to stick to a number of key ideas when accessing the foundation consumer account in Linux. Firstly, customers ought to solely entry root when completely obligatory and for particular administrative duties. Secondly, it’s essential to fastidiously assessment and perceive the potential penalties of any instructions executed with root privileges. Thirdly, system directors ought to implement sturdy password insurance policies and make use of extra safety measures resembling two-factor authentication to guard the foundation account from unauthorized entry.
In abstract, the connection between ” Warning” and “How To Entry Root In Linux” underscores the important significance of exercising prudence and accountability when working with elevated privileges. Understanding this connection is important for sustaining system stability, safety, and information integrity in Linux environments.
FAQs on “How To Entry Root In Linux”
This part addresses ceaselessly requested questions (FAQs) associated to “How To Entry Root In Linux” to supply additional clarification and insights.
Query 1: Why is it necessary to grasp how one can entry the foundation consumer account in Linux?
Reply: Understanding how one can entry the foundation consumer account is essential for system directors and customers who require elevated privileges to carry out important administrative duties, handle the system, troubleshoot points, and preserve the general safety and stability of the Linux system.
Query 2: What are the totally different strategies to entry the foundation consumer account in Linux?
Reply: There are primarily two strategies to entry the foundation consumer account in Linux: utilizing the “sudo” command and logging in straight as root utilizing the “su” command.
Query 3: What’s the distinction between utilizing “sudo” and “su” to entry the foundation consumer account?
Reply: “sudo” permits customers to run particular instructions with root privileges with out logging in as root, whereas “su” permits customers to change to the foundation consumer account and achieve full root privileges.
Query 4: Why is it necessary to train warning when accessing the foundation consumer account?
Reply: Accessing the foundation consumer account with elevated privileges requires warning as a result of any modifications or instructions executed with root privileges can have vital impacts on the system’s stability, safety, and information integrity. It’s essential to grasp the potential penalties and use root privileges responsibly.
Query 5: What are some greatest practices for securing the foundation consumer account in Linux?
Reply: Greatest practices for securing the foundation consumer account embrace utilizing sturdy passwords, implementing two-factor authentication, limiting bodily entry to the server, and commonly monitoring and reviewing system logs for suspicious actions.
Query 6: The place can I discover extra info and assets on “How To Entry Root In Linux”?
Reply: Consult with the official Linux documentation, on-line tutorials, and group boards for added info and assets on “How To Entry Root In Linux.”
Abstract: Understanding how one can entry the foundation consumer account in Linux is important for efficient system administration and upkeep. It empowers customers with elevated privileges to carry out important duties, nevertheless it additionally requires warning and accountable utilization to take care of system integrity and safety.
Transition to the subsequent article part: This concludes the FAQs part on “How To Entry Root In Linux.” The next sections will delve deeper into the sensible points of accessing the foundation consumer account and supply extra steerage on greatest practices and safety concerns.
Suggestions for Accessing Root in Linux
To delve deeper into “How To Entry Root In Linux,” listed here are some important tricks to improve your understanding and guarantee efficient and safe utilization of root privileges:
Tip 1: Make the most of “sudo” for Non-Root Duties:
For instructions that require elevated privileges however don’t necessitate full root entry, make use of the “sudo” command. This apply enhances safety by lowering the danger of inadvertently executing instructions with extreme privileges.
Tip 2: Perceive Command Penalties:
Earlier than executing any command with root privileges, completely comprehend its potential penalties. This consists of researching the command’s syntax, choices, and influence on the system to keep away from unintended modifications or information loss.
Tip 3: Restrict Root Login Makes an attempt:
To mitigate the danger of unauthorized root entry, prohibit direct login makes an attempt to the foundation consumer account. Configure your system to permit root login solely by way of safe strategies resembling SSH with key-based authentication.
Tip 4: Implement Robust Password Insurance policies:
Implement strong password insurance policies for the foundation consumer account, together with minimal size, character complexity, and common password modifications. This measure helps shield in opposition to unauthorized entry and brute-force assaults.
Tip 5: Often Evaluate System Logs:
Monitor system logs diligently to detect any suspicious actions or unauthorized makes an attempt to entry the foundation consumer account. This proactive method permits well timed identification and mitigation of potential safety breaches.
Tip 6: Leverage Position-Based mostly Entry Management (RBAC):
Implement RBAC to assign particular permissions and privileges to totally different customers or teams. This fine-grained method minimizes the danger of unauthorized entry and ensures that customers solely have the privileges obligatory for his or her roles.
Tip 7: Use a Devoted Root Account:
Create a devoted root consumer account solely for administrative duties. Keep away from utilizing the foundation account for normal actions to reduce the potential influence of compromised credentials.
Tip 8: Preserve Software program As much as Date:
Often replace your Linux system and software program packages to patch safety vulnerabilities that may very well be exploited to realize root entry. This apply strengthens the general safety posture of your system.
Abstract: By adhering to those ideas, you’ll be able to successfully entry the foundation consumer account in Linux whereas sustaining system stability, safety, and information integrity. Bear in mind, with nice energy comes nice accountability, so at all times train warning and use root privileges judiciously.
Transition to the article’s conclusion: The next part will present a complete conclusion to “How To Entry Root In Linux,” summarizing the important thing factors and reinforcing the significance of understanding and training these strategies.
Conclusion
On this complete exploration of “How To Entry Root In Linux,” we’ve delved into the importance of understanding and training the strategies concerned in accessing the foundation consumer account. As we’ve seen, the foundation consumer possesses immense energy to change system configurations, set up and take away software program, handle consumer accounts, and resolve system-level points. Nonetheless, with nice energy comes nice accountability, and it’s essential to train warning and cling to greatest practices when working with root privileges.
To successfully entry the foundation consumer account in Linux, we’ve explored numerous strategies, together with the usage of “sudo” and “su” instructions. Now we have emphasised the significance of understanding the potential penalties of executing instructions with root privileges and supplied tricks to mitigate dangers, resembling using “sudo” for non-root duties, implementing sturdy password insurance policies, and commonly reviewing system logs. Moreover, we’ve mentioned the importance of using safety measures like role-based entry management (RBAC) and conserving software program updated to take care of the integrity and stability of the system.
In conclusion, accessing the foundation consumer account in Linux is a elementary facet of system administration and upkeep. By understanding the strategies and greatest practices outlined on this article, you’ll be able to successfully make the most of root privileges to carry out important duties whereas making certain the safety and integrity of your system. Bear in mind, accountable utilization of root privileges is paramount to sustaining a secure and safe Linux surroundings.